Output ec7bc86cac56cd38cd659d5ebc2651b83200dfc090c357379ff5f74d390c31cc:20

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 557a498e9533e4fb53bba0ae11a93e2153a5993a OP_EQUAL
address
9zEEbNJYpLUe5LYHEEVWK9dGYq2VLgSk6F
transaction
ec7bc86cac56cd38cd659d5ebc2651b83200dfc090c357379ff5f74d390c31cc